albert camus: The Rebel in the 20th Century In his analysis of History, the Rebel and Revolution, albert camus is clearly sympathetic to rebels.... In The Rebel, camus reveals how 20th-century revolutions/governments put an end to the Rebel by rejecting values that had once justified, even provoked, rebellion.... In their place, these states created a totalitarianism that camus aptly describes as State Terrorism; the denial of an individual's validity – the irrelevance of The Rebel....
